Sub-capabilities

Pre-Commissioning Management BC-1160.10

Mechanical completion, flushing, leak testing, energisation.

no catalog coverage

Commissioning Execution Management BC-1160.20

System commissioning, function tests, integrated tests.

no catalog coverage

Performance Testing Management BC-1160.30

Performance test runs, acceptance criteria validation.

no catalog coverage

Handover & Acceptance Management BC-1160.40

Final acceptance, certificates, punch list closure, transfer to operator.

no catalog coverage

Post-Handover Support Management BC-1160.50

Defect liability period, warranty period, residual technical support.
